You could also have had AJ Styles. He was part of WCW when WWE bought them. His contract was one of the contracts that came with the deal. His wife had just started University and WWE wanted him to go down their development brand. It would have meant AJ moving away from his wife who he had not long married at the time. AJ asked for his release and WWE agreed to it. AJ spent year becoming a global superstar in TNA, NJPW, ROH and the Indies and then years later WWE resigned him.
